Output edca2eb30f24e07150c48bc81d2ea98eaa10a877dbd1cf8cf18bf19ef78e69ea:0

value
3378026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04e97525c9f2c34a3831d1efe210be06a913d425 OP_EQUAL
address
328zJEJ7Xb8Smh7CPBf9o3aEhNa1MrznBS
transaction
edca2eb30f24e07150c48bc81d2ea98eaa10a877dbd1cf8cf18bf19ef78e69ea
spent
true